Output 58fa39c40076a06957fb3a13d14746fdc266f229938ff56203db32ec0e1294eb:0

value
29728821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c517f2e045894d9815e115433d6fdd85ac66658f OP_EQUAL
address
MRsJ3D25Ss1z1BYsQJTAZNGqtAorQSRZZ9
transaction
58fa39c40076a06957fb3a13d14746fdc266f229938ff56203db32ec0e1294eb
spent
true